  • You need to convert all of your Canon footage to Prores (MPEG Streamclip is free and does an awesome job of batch convert) and your jpg’s should be converted to .png with a dpi of 72 and frame size under 2k. Do that and all will be good. FCP 7 (and under) hates the stuff you’re throwing at it!!!
